What is a major benefit of the school-wide enrichment model?

The school-wide enrichment model is designed to enhance learning opportunities for all students by providing a variety of enrichment activities tailored to the diverse needs and interests of learners. One of its major benefits is that it offers a continuum of services for enrichment, which means that it integrates different levels and types of support throughout the school. This flexibility allows for differentiated instruction and ensures that students can engage with material in ways that resonate with their individual strengths and interests.

By providing a range of enrichment options, this model not only fosters a deeper understanding of content but also motivates students to pursue learning beyond the standard curriculum. This approach helps to nurture creativity and critical thinking skills across various subjects rather than restricting experiences to merely academic disciplines or certain types of activities. The continuum ensures that every student can find something that challenges them at the right level, promoting sustained engagement and growth in their educational journey.
